Do you ever find yourself:

  • Pulling away from relationships, even when you care about the person?
  • Feeling anxious and unsettled when someone gets too close?
  • Struggling to trust others, even when they have given you no reason not to?
  • Worrying about being abandoned or not feeling “secure” in relationships?
  • Repeating the same relation patterns and not understanding why?

Mild to Severe Attachment Problems in Hickory, North Carolina

These feelings can be confusing, especially when you crave connection. Mild to severe attachment problems often have deeper roots and understanding them is an important step toward change. These patterns are not about something being wrong with you. They are typically shaped by early experiences and relationships that influenced how you learned to trust, communicate, and connect. Our focus is to build awareness and create new ways of relating to others. This might include understanding emotional triggers, recognizing how you respond to closeness or distance, and learning how to communicate your needs more clearly. Over time, these small shifts can lead to stronger, more stable relationships.
